What is a Fleet Tracking Solution?
A fleet tracking system enables monitoring and managing vehicles through software, cellular networks, and GPS. They facilitate data-based decision-making and inform businesses about driver performance, vehicle location, and maintenance needs.
Fleet tracking software exists in several different varieties. Plug-in units are a breeze to install — simply plug them into the vehicle’s OBD-II port, so they are well-suited to small fleets. For big fleets with more sophisticated needs, hardwired units are a more secure option, but they tend to need professional installation. If you want something more cost-effective and versatile, a mobile fleet tracking app could be the solution.
Best Low-Cost Fleet Tracking Solutions for Businesses
1) Azuga
Azuga offers pay-as-you-go plans with comprehensive fleet analytics, driver safety scoring, and rewards programs. The dual-facing AI SafetyCam enhances driver monitoring and safety.
- Azuga provides three main plans:
- BasicFleet: $25 per vehicle per month, includes core vehicle tracking features, driver scoring, and rewards.
- SafeFleet: $30 per vehicle per month, encompasses all BasicFleet features plus additional safety and efficiency tools.
- CompleteFleet: $35 per vehicle per month, offers all SafeFleet features along with exclusive services for comprehensive fleet management.
An optional dual-facing AI SafetyCam is available for an additional $41.99 per month.

Key Benefits of Fleet Tracking for Businesses
Investing in a GPS fleet tracking system does not just allow you to protect your assets, but it does come with numerous benefits. Here are some of the many;
Route Optimization
Fleet tracking allows you to determine the best routes to reduce fuel use, extra miles driven, and delays. Businesses can save thousands of dollars a year with efficient route planning.
Enhanced Driver Safety
It tracks driving behavior to correct unsafe practices such as speeding, hard braking, or misuse of fleet vehicles. It also suggests safer driving practices to safeguard your drivers and lower liability and insurance expenses.
Lower Operational Costs
A GPS fleet tracker enables planning your maintenance to save wear and tear, prolong the life of your cars, and avoid expensive breakdowns. This allows lower operational costs for unplanned repairs.
Theft Prevention and Asset Security
GPS tracking reduces potential losses by enabling you to swiftly find and retrieve vehicles in the event of theft or illegal use. Additionally, geofencing can notify you if cars leave approved zones.
Regulatory Compliance
Meet industry standards and simplify compliance reporting with accurate data. Some industries require specific monitoring, and fleet tracking helps ensure you’re always prepared.

How to Choose the Best Low-Cost Fleet Tracking Solution
Choosing the best low-cost fleet tracking solution involves evaluating several critical factors to ensure it meets your business needs without exceeding your budget. Here’s a guide to help you make an informed decision:
1. Pricing
- Upfront Costs: Check if there are hardware fees, installation charges, or setup costs. Some providers can offer free hardware with a subscription, while others require a purchase.
- Subscription Plans: Compare monthly vs. annual plans. Some companies provide discounts for long-term commitments.
- Hidden Costs: Be wary of extra charges for advanced features, data storage, or customer support.
2. Features
- Real-Time Tracking– ETA updates, route optimization, and vehicle location monitoring all depend on real-time tracking.
- Driver Behavior Monitoring– Monitoring driver behavior helps cut down on risky driving practices, which lowers liability and accident rates.
- Geofencing– Notifications of illegal vehicle use or veering off approved routes.
- Reporting and Analytics– To learn more about driver behavior, fuel economy, and fleet performance, look for reports that could be customized.
- Integration Capabilities– Verify if the solution can be integrated with the dispatch or payroll software that you now use.
3. Scalability
- Ensure the solution can grow with your business. Scalable solutions can accommodate more vehicles or users without major disruptions.
4. Ease of Use
- User Interface: Intuitive dashboards and mobile apps make monitoring more accessible.
- Training and Support: Check if the provider offers training resources or easy onboarding for your team.
5. Customer Support
- Availability: 24/7 support is valuable, especially if your operations run around the clock.
- Reputation: Look for positive feedback regarding response times and problem resolution.
6. Software Compatibility
- Ensure compatibility with smartphones, tablets, and desktop systems. Cross-platform compatibility can simplify access for drivers and fleet managers alike.
Red Flags and Hidden Costs to Watch For:
- Installation Fees: Some companies charge for professional installation.
- Data and Network Fees: Be cautious of additional fees for data usage, especially for real-time tracking.
- Contract Lengths: Watch out for long-term contracts that are difficult to exit.
- Feature Limitations: Check if basic plans restrict essential features, pushing you to upgrade for critical functions.
